Have you ever seen AI-generated avatars that just sit still while talking? Sure, they look cool, but let’s be honest—it feels a little stiff and lifeless.
What if your AI avatar could do more? Imagine an avatar that not only speaks but also gets up, moves, and even walks around naturally—just like a real person.
Well, that’s exactly what you’ll learn in this guide.
In this step-by-step tutorial, I’ll show you how to create a fully expressive AI avatar using the free AI tools.
By the end of this guide, you’ll have a fully animated AI avatar that can do way more than just talk—it’ll feel real, engaging, and full of life.
Whether you’re a YouTuber, content creator, or just exploring AI animation, this method will take your projects to the next level.
You can also watch this video below for full tutorial.
Now that we know what we’re aiming for, the first step is to create a high-quality AI avatar that will serve as the foundation for our animation.
For this, we’ll be using Leonardo AI, one of the best AI image-generation tools available for creating hyper-realistic character images. But before jumping into Leonardo AI, we need a detailed prompt to get the best possible results.
One of the biggest mistakes people make when generating AI images is not giving enough detail in their prompts. The more specific the prompt, the better and more realistic the image will be.
Instead of guessing what to write, we can let ChatGPT generate a perfect prompt for us. Here’s how:
📌 ChatGPT Prompt:
“I want to generate a realistic AI avatar for my YouTube channel. The avatar should feature a young male in a studio environment. Please create a detailed and specific prompt that I can use with an AI image generation tool (like Leonardo AI) to create this avatar. Include details about the character’s appearance, clothing, expression, and the studio setting. The setting should be clean and not overcomplicate different elements. Make sure the prompt is clear and descriptive enough to produce a high-quality, realistic image.”
Now that we have our detailed prompt, it’s time to generate the actual AI avatar image.
To get the best results, tweak the settings as follows:
✅ Model: Leonardo Diffusion XL (Best for high-quality realistic portraits)
✅ Image Count: 4 (Generate multiple options to choose from)
✅ Guidance Scale: 7-8 (Balanced creativity and realism)
✅ Style: Photorealistic (Ensures a realistic character appearance)
✅ Aspect Ratio: 16:9 (Optimized for video animation)
(Tip: If the first results don’t look perfect, tweak the prompt slightly and regenerate.)
(If necessary, adjust the prompt slightly and re-run the generation to refine results.)
✅ At this point, you have a high-quality AI avatar ready! But before we move on to animating it, we need to enhance the image quality to make sure it looks crisp and professional when it moves.
Now that we have a high-quality AI-generated avatar, the next step is to increase its resolution to ensure it looks crisp and professional when animated.
Why is this important? When an image is animated, lower-resolution details can become blurry, pixelated, or distorted—especially in facial features, hair, and background elements. Upscaling enhances these details, making the final animation much smoother and more realistic.
For this, we’ll use Leonardo AI’s built-in upscaling feature to improve the image quality before moving on to the animation stage.
When working with AI-generated images, the default resolution might not be high enough for animation tools like Kling. Here’s what upscaling does:
✔ Enhances facial details – Sharper eyes, smoother skin textures, and realistic shadows.
✔ Improves resolution – Prevents pixelation when the image moves.
✔ Refines background elements – Makes studio equipment, lighting, and textures appear clearer.
✔ Optimizes for video output – Ensures the animation looks crisp, even at 1080p or 4K.
Now, let’s upscale the selected avatar image using Leonardo AI’s Upscaler.
Leonardo AI provides multiple upscaling options. Choose the best one based on your needs:
✅ 4X Upscale (Best Option) – Sharpens the image without making it look artificial.
✅ 2X Upscale – Good for minor resolution enhancements.
✅ Face Detail Enhancement – Recommended if the facial features need extra sharpening.
(Tip: If the image already has good details, a 2X upscale might be enough.)
(If the upscaled version looks too artificial, you can regenerate with slightly lower settings.)
If the upscaled image still has blurry spots, distortions, or unnatural elements, here’s what you can do:
1️⃣ Refine the Image Using AI Editing Tools
2️⃣ Adjust the Prompt & Regenerate
3️⃣ Try a Different Upscaling Setting
✅ At this point, we now have a high-quality, upscaled AI avatar that’s ready for animation!
Now comes the exciting part—animating our avatar so it actually talks, stands, and walks!
Now that we have a high-resolution AI avatar, it’s time to bring it to life! In this step, we’ll use Kling AI to animate the avatar so that it talks, stands up, and walks while speaking.
Kling AI allows us to animate static images using AI-generated movements. To get the best results, we’ll use precise animation prompts and make sure our avatar moves naturally—without robotic glitches or awkward facial expressions.
Before jumping into the animation, here’s a quick overview of how Kling AI works:
✔ Transforms static images into animated videos
✔ Uses text prompts to control movements
✔ Allows adding AI-generated voice syncing
✔ Can animate realistic facial expressions and gestures
To achieve a natural, human-like animation, we’ll break this process into three clips:
1️⃣ First Clip: The avatar talks while sitting.
2️⃣ Second Clip: The avatar stands up while continuing to talk.
3️⃣ Third Clip: The avatar walks while talking for a dynamic effect.
Each clip will transition seamlessly into the next, making the final video look smooth and professional.
📌 Prompt:
“Static shot of a man talking, looking straight into the camera and demonstrating with his hands gently. His facial expressions change naturally to match speech, and his eye contact remains steady. The movement is smooth and lifelike.”
This ensures that the avatar appears natural and avoids looking too robotic.
To prevent unnatural facial movements, weird eye shifts, or stiff gestures, add a negative prompt:
📌 Negative Prompt:
“Avoid stiff, jerky movements, unnatural eye blinking, robotic facial expressions, exaggerated lip sync errors, or hand gestures that feel forced.”
Once you’re satisfied, download the video and move on to the next step—making the avatar stand up while talking.
📌 Prompt:
“Man getting up naturally from his chair while still looking at the camera and continuing to talk. His movements are smooth and fluid, with slight posture adjustments as he stands. His hands move naturally to match his speech, and his facial expressions remain engaging.”
📌 Negative Prompt:
“Avoid stiff or robotic movements, unnatural body distortions, jerky arm motions, awkward facial expressions, sudden eye shifts, or unnatural pauses.”
Once you’re happy with the standing animation, download the clip and proceed to the final step—making the avatar walk while talking.
📌 Prompt:
“Man starts walking forward slowly while continuing to talk, maintaining eye contact with the camera. His hands move subtly and naturally, matching the rhythm of his speech. His posture is relaxed, and his facial expressions are engaging.”
📌 Negative Prompt:
“Avoid unnatural or stiff walking movements, exaggerated arm swinging, sudden jerky motions, robotic pacing, or awkward facial expressions.”
Once satisfied, download the final clip—now you have all three animations ready!
If your avatar’s movements don’t look natural, here’s how to fix them:
1️⃣ Regenerate with a More Specific Prompt – Sometimes, tweaking the wording of your prompt improves movement accuracy.
2️⃣ Adjust the Negative Prompt – If an animation has a specific glitch (e.g., weird hands, stiff face), modify the negative prompt to eliminate the issue.
3️⃣ Try a Different AI Model – Kling occasionally updates its AI models. If one version doesn’t work well, try another.
4️⃣ Manually Edit Small Mistakes – If an animation is 90% perfect, you can use video editing software to cut or fix minor glitches.
✅ At this point, you now have three realistic animation clips:
1️⃣ Talking while sitting
2️⃣ Standing up while talking
3️⃣ Walking while talking
Next, we’ll add a professional AI voice-over to sync with the animations for a fully polished AI video!
Now that our AI avatar moves naturally, the next step is to give it a realistic voice that matches the animation. A high-quality voice-over is crucial because it makes the AI character feel more human and engaging rather than just another robotic avatar.
For this, we’ll use ElevenLabs, one of the best AI voice-generation tools for creating lifelike speech with natural intonation, pauses, and expression.
📌 Example Voice Script:
“Hey, have you ever wanted an AI avatar that actually moves and talks like a real person? Well, today, I’ll show you how to create one—from making an avatar, animating it, and even making it walk!”
ElevenLabs offers different AI voices with varying tones and emotions. To make the voice-over feel realistic, choose:
✅ A voice that fits the character (casual, professional, or energetic).
✅ A natural speaking pace (not too fast or robotic).
✅ Proper intonations and pauses (avoid monotone delivery).
(Tip: You can test multiple voices and select the most natural one.)
Now that we have the voice-over ready, we need to match it perfectly with the animation clips.
📌 Steps to Ensure Perfect Lip Sync:
✅ Adjust the speech speed if necessary.
✅ Make sure the mouth opens and closes naturally with each sentence.
✅ Avoid over-exaggerated or delayed mouth movements.
(Tip: If the timing feels slightly off, use video editing software to manually fine-tune it.)
If the AI voice doesn’t sound natural, here’s how to fix it:
1️⃣ Adjust the Punctuation in the Script
2️⃣ Choose a Different AI Voice
3️⃣ Adjust the Speech Speed
✅ At this point, your AI avatar has fully synced speech and movement!
Now, it’s time for the final step—editing everything together into a polished AI-generated video.
Now that we have our animated AI avatar clips with synced voice-over, it’s time to edit everything together into a polished video. This step is crucial because it ensures that the transitions between the clips look seamless, the pacing is right, and the final video feels smooth and professional.
For this, we’ll use video editing software like Adobe Premiere Pro, DaVinci Resolve, CapCut, or Final Cut Pro. You can use any tool you’re comfortable with, but the process remains the same.
Now, let’s make sure all clips flow smoothly into each other without awkward cuts.
(Tip: If there’s a small mismatch in lip sync, cut and adjust the animation slightly to match the audio.)
Now, let’s make the video look and sound more professional.
(Tip: You can use AI-generated captions from Kapwing, Descript, or Premiere Pro’s Auto-Captions for faster workflow.)
Once the video looks perfect, it’s time to export the final version.
✅ Format: MP4 (H.264 Codec)
✅ Resolution: 1920×1080 (Full HD) or 4K
✅ Frame Rate: 30 FPS (or 60 FPS for smoother motion)
✅ Bitrate: 10-20 Mbps for HD, 40+ Mbps for 4K
✅ Audio: AAC, 320 kbps for clear voice quality
(Tip: If uploading to YouTube, use a higher bitrate (15-20 Mbps) to prevent compression loss.)
Congratulations! 🎉 You’ve now learned how to create, animate, and voice-sync a fully interactive AI avatar that talks, stands up, and even walks while speaking.
By following this step-by-step process, you’ve gone from a static AI-generated image to a dynamic, engaging video character that can be used for YouTube content, presentations, marketing, or storytelling.
To make an AI avatar talk, follow these steps:
You can create an AI avatar using AI image-generation tools like:
1️⃣ Leonardo AI – Best for realistic character creation.
2️⃣ Midjourney or Stable Diffusion – Alternative tools for custom avatars.
3️⃣ Face Animation Tools (Kling AI, Hailaou AI) – To make the avatar move and speak.
4️⃣ Voice AI (ElevenLabs) – To give the avatar a realistic voice.
Simply generate the image, animate it, and sync the voice to bring it to life!
To make an AI-generated picture speak, follow these steps:
A voice avatar is an AI-generated character with a custom AI voice. You can create one by:
1️⃣ Generating an AI character in Leonardo AI.
2️⃣ Choosing an AI voice model in ElevenLabs or another voice cloning tool.
3️⃣ Animating the avatar’s lip movements using Kling AI.
4️⃣ Syncing the AI-generated voice with the avatar’s talking animation.
5️⃣ Exporting and editing the final video for a polished look.
AI avatars are no longer just a cool trend — they’re quickly becoming one of…
Tiny world videos are going viral on Instagram, YouTube Shorts, and TikTok. These clips are…
Have you ever wondered how those viral animal videos rack up millions of views on…
AI-generated content is taking over YouTube, and with the right tools, you can create high-quality…
Taking notes can be a tedious task, but with the help of AI tools like…
In this article, you're going to learn 10 proven ways to earn money with ChatGPT…